Magda Janssen
About
Magda Janssen has authored 19 papers that have received a total of 1000 indexed citations.
This includes 13 papers in Surgery, 10 papers in Hepatology and 6 papers in Transplantation. The topics of these papers are Organ Transplantation Techniques and Outcomes (12 papers), Liver Disease and Transplantation (8 papers) and Renal Transplantation Outcomes and Treatments (6 papers). Magda Janssen is often cited by papers focused on Organ Transplantation Techniques and Outcomes (12 papers), Liver Disease and Transplantation (8 papers) and Renal Transplantation Outcomes and Treatments (6 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Belgium, The Netherlands and France. Magda Janssen's co-authors include Raymond Reding, Étienne Sokal, Jean de Ville de Goyet, Jan Lerut and Christophe Bourdeaux and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Biological Chemistry, Biochemical Journal and The Journal of Pediatrics.
